Anti-Ligature TV Mount: Preventing Harm and Protecting Patients

In healthcare settings, patient security is paramount. Visual media installations can offer valuable entertainment and therapeutic benefits, but traditional mounts may pose a hazard of harm. Anti-ligature TV mounts are crafted to mitigate these risks by eliminating potential attachment points. These mounts typically here feature secure construction, concealed mounting hardware, and a lack of protrusions that could be used for self-harm.

  • Advantages of anti-ligature TV mounts include enhanced patient safety, compliance with healthcare regulations, and peace of mind for caregivers.

Selecting anti-ligature TV mounts is a crucial step in creating a protective environment for patients and minimizing the risk of harmful incidents.

Safety First: Anti-Ligature Design for Television Installations

Ensuring a secure environment is paramount in all settings, particularly when it comes to installations that could pose a potential risk. Televisions, regularly found in communal areas like hospitals or correctional facilities, require particular attention to prevent ligature hazards. Anti-ligature design principles play a crucial role in mitigating these risks by obliterating potential anchor points that could be misused. This involves carefully selecting and securing televisions to solid surfaces using dedicated hardware that is resistant to tampering or modification.

Furthermore, it's essential to analyze the surrounding space for potential hazards and implement appropriate safety measures. This may include securing nearby furniture or objects that could be used in a ligature attempt. By adhering to these anti-ligature design principles, we can create a safer and more secure environment for everyone.
